    What is the best way to remove matted cat hair?
    When it comes to matted cat hair removal, some tools are better than others. Bailey recommends slicker brushes to remove loose hair and wide- and fine-toothed combs for loosening and working through mats. If the mats are severe, remember to skip the scissors and use clippers to remove matted cat hair instead.

    What to do if your cat has matted ear hair?
    If there is any excess hair or dirty and matted hair around your cat's ear canal, you should remove it with grooming scissors. Be very careful when removing hair around your cat's ear canal as you do not want to damage her ear canal in any way.
    How often should I brush my cat's hair?
    Cats with long, silky, or curly coats require daily brushing to keep their hair from becoming tangled or matted, especially around the ears, in the armpits, or along the back of the legs. Cats with short hair coats may require less frequent brushing.

    Removing Matts From A Longhair Cat Can you use cat hair clippers on matted fur?
    Is it safe to use cat hair clippers on matted fur? Many groomers recommend using a dematting tool or cat hair clippers to remove mats instead of scissors. Scissors are very sharp and some have pointed tips which can be dangerous for your cat. There’s also the risk that you might get too close to your cat’s skin and accidentally cut it.
    What should I do if my cat ate a poisonous plant?
    Remove any plant material from your cat’s hair, skin and mouth if you can do so safely. Keep your cat confined in a safe environment for close monitoring. Call the Pet Poison Helpline at 1-855-764-7661 or Animal Poison Control at 1-888-426-4435. Identifying the plant is very important for determining treatment.
    What is the best way to remove undercoat from a cat?
    Grooming tools like the Furminator, which is essentially a clipper blade mounted on a brush handle, can safely remove large amounts of undercoat without cutting the skin. Grooming gloves can work well for cats who don’t like being brushed. They are designed to remove loose hair while petting the cat.

    Do cats get matted from using the litterbox?
    Most long-hair cats have lovely, fluffy hair on their back legs. Unfortunately, those pantaloons can get matted easily from using the litterbox. Sometimes having your cat’s fluffy hindbits professionally groomed or trimmed helps prevent mats.

    Why does my cat have matted hair on his back?
    Even a single flea can cause an allergic reaction. Ringworm is another reason for matted hair. This fungal infection can affect cats and spreads quickly in the same household. It usually affects the skin on the back. Obesity can also cause matted hair problems in cats. It makes it hard for cats to turn around and groom themselves.
